Problemi con modem Dlink DSL-300T

  • 174 Risposte
  • 82886 Visite

0 Utenti e 1 Visitatore stanno visualizzando questo topic.

Offline arsenico

  • Nuovo Iscritto
  • *
  • 13
  • Sesso: Maschio
Re: Problemi con modem Dlink DSL-300T
« Risposta #75 il: 11 Settembre 2005, 15:18 »
@ tutti
risolto problema "file .ini danneggiato...": oltre a antivirus e firewall disattivate TUTTI i programmi residenti non essenziali (ho disattivato googledesktop, alcune utility di aggiornamento automatico, gmailnotifier, un programma hp per irlevamento stampanti rete in real time). Ora Ciclamab parte! ;)
Iniziamo l'aggiornamento e speriamo non sia un calvario! ;)

@ Marven
con questo hardarwe (302t moddato @300t con metodo Artiko)

Memoria flash: Intel TE28F160 C3BD70 A4087249 da 2 Mbyte
Memoria ram: MIRA P2V28S40BTP 4139LAOL-6 da 16 Mbyte
Processore: Texas TNETD7300GDU 44ZDX99
Compatibilità firmware: originale Telecom, Zwanky, Netcomm NB5 e Aztech DSL300EU

sono giusti i seguenti firmware?
fs: 1.1.12-302t
krn: kernelrc3.302t.php

aspetto tuo ok prima di procedere! :)
grazie!
Arsenico
____________________________
"Foya y beve, que la vida es breve!"
Anonimo certamente contento

Offline marven

  • VIP
  • *****
  • 3882
Re: Problemi con modem Dlink DSL-300T
« Risposta #76 il: 11 Settembre 2005, 15:21 »
@skylab2001
Ho buone notizie!
L'idea e' questa: poiche' hai messo sul modem (con flash intel) il kernel di Osvi 1.1, il modem non fa il boot.
La soluzione e' semplice: va eseguito in RAM il kernel di prima senza memorizzarlo sulla flash, il modem dovrebbe avviarsi correttamente perche' hai ancora il filesyten sulla flashrom.
Recupera il kernel che avevi prima di fare il casino, chiamiamolo kernel, e lo metti nella cartella del prompt dei comandi, avvii il prompt dei comandi e scrivi il comando (senza dare invio)
ftp indirizzo_di_adam2 (in genere 192.168.0.1)
accendi il modem conti fino a 2 e dai invio
inserisci username/password = adam2
dai questi comandi:

bin
quote MEDIA SDRAM
put kernel

dopo qualche secondo dovresti vedere il led ethernet accendersi.
Allora vai in impostazioni di rete e cambi le impostazioni cosi':

IP = 192.168.1.2
gateway =  192.168.1.1

ora avvia il browser e accedi alla config web (http://192.168.1.1) per avere conferma che il modem si e' avviato.
A questo punto puoi accedere via telnet (telnet 192.168.1.1) al modem e sostituirti la versione bacata di adam2...  ;)

PS (in particolare @osvi & submax)
L'idea iniziale era quella di eseguire una seconda copia di adam2 (quella per intel), purtroppo il binario di adam2 non e' nel formato "ADAM2 MIPS LE" come e' invece il kernel e non si esegue ma da' errore. Sarebbe molto interessante avere un adam2 in formato MIPS LE perche' cosi' anche chi ha sputtanato sia kernel sia filesystem potrebbe rimettere fs e kernel.
Qui: http://www.seattlewireless.net/index.cgi/DlinkDslG604t#head-b9044750423201e991b962847981f98dd9693647
si fa riferimento a come trasformare un'applicazione in formato MIPS LE.

Offline marven

  • VIP
  • *****
  • 3882
Re: Problemi con modem Dlink DSL-300T
« Risposta #77 il: 11 Settembre 2005, 15:26 »
@arsenico
No, non funzionera', il tuo 302t e' uguale ad uno dei miei, l'unica versione che funziona e' la alpha unstable.

Offline theone

  • Nuovo Iscritto
  • *
  • 44
Re: Problemi con modem Dlink DSL-300T
« Risposta #78 il: 11 Settembre 2005, 15:30 »
allora ho editato il dump col notepad e cercato my_ipaddress con trova (modo non troppo ortodosso,comunque...)
c'è una riferimento effettivamente a my_ipaddress 169.254.87.1

Ho anche trovato nella mia cartella documenti il file env scaricato subito dopo la sostituzione di adam2 e prima di fare qualsiasi altra cosa.posto:
Citazione
memsize               0x00800000
flashsize             0x00200000
modetty0              38400,n,8,1,hw
modetty1              38400,n,8,1,hw
bootserport           tty0
cpufrequency          150000000
sysfrequency          125000000
bootloaderVersion     0.22.03
ProductID             AR7DB
HWRevision            Unknown
SerialNumber          none
my_ipaddress          192.168.0.1
maca                  00:11:95:DD:4C:9B
prompt                Adam2_AR7DB
firstfreeaddress      0x9401d468
req_fullrate_freq     125000000
mtd0                  0x90090000,0x901f0000
mtd1                  0x90010000,0x90090000
mtd2                  0x90000000,0x90010000
mtd3                  0x901f0000,0x90200000
autoload              1
usb_vid               0x0
usb_pid               0x0
usb_man               N/A
usb_prod              N/A
usb_serial            00:0D:88:99:99:9A
usb_board_mac         00:0D:88:99:99:9A
usb_rndis_mac         00:0D:88:99:99:9B
my_ipaddress era quello a cui mi sono loggato,rimasto invariato...

Offline arsenico

  • Nuovo Iscritto
  • *
  • 13
  • Sesso: Maschio
Re: Problemi con modem Dlink DSL-300T
« Risposta #79 il: 11 Settembre 2005, 15:38 »
@marven
fantastico! :( la mia curiosita' mi ha spinto a "testare" il firmware che ti avevo indicato nel precedente post e come tu stesso affermi... non va!
ora ho scaricato la alpha1 e mi chiedevo, usando ciclamab, quando mi chiede da che dispositivo parto, devo indicare il mio "vecchio" 300/2t o il "nuovo" samy1.1/Netcom NB5?
Cioe' ciclamab guarda l'hw o il firmware?
grazie e scusa ma che ci vuoi fare, la curiosità... :)
Arsenico
____________________________
"Foya y beve, que la vida es breve!"
Anonimo certamente contento

Offline marven

  • VIP
  • *****
  • 3882
Re: Problemi con modem Dlink DSL-300T
« Risposta #80 il: 11 Settembre 2005, 15:41 »
Citazione
my_ipaddress era quello a cui mi sono loggato,rimasto invariato...
Si ma Ciclamab l'aveva gia' inserito in env...  oppure semplicemete l'ha preso dall'env che avevi prima visto che non e' stato toccato.
Se avessi avuto accesso ad adam2 da riga di comando non ti avrebbe preso 192.168.0.1 se avessi avuto la mtd3 zappata. Quando l'ho fatto io (dopo aver resuscitato il modem con la jtag), via riga di comando e' andato solo con 169.254.87.1, ma io avevo fatto un erase totale della flash.

Offline marven

  • VIP
  • *****
  • 3882
Re: Problemi con modem Dlink DSL-300T
« Risposta #81 il: 11 Settembre 2005, 15:46 »
@arsenico
Ciclamab, nonostante gli sforzi del grande Liquidsky, non ha gli occhi e vede solo le partizioni   ;D. Quindi nel tuo caso il firmware di partenza e di destinazione sono entrambi = Samy 1.1/Netcomm NB5.

Offline arsenico

  • Nuovo Iscritto
  • *
  • 13
  • Sesso: Maschio
Re: Problemi con modem Dlink DSL-300T
« Risposta #82 il: 11 Settembre 2005, 15:56 »
@ marven
provato con il nuovo firmware ma ciclamab sembra non riuscire ad aggiornare memoria flash, nel senso che durante la procedura di mod si blocca con il messaggio

Attendere il riavvio del modem router...
MEDIA FLSH: Connessione mancante!
Il comando e' fallisto: MEDIA FLSH

come ho letto nell'help ciclamab ho riprovato 4 volte la prcedura ma sempre con gli stessi risultati!
La cosa positiva e' che mi par di capire che adam2 e' su e risponde, immagino di dover eliminare/impostare qualcosa manualmente prima di rilanciare il wizard ciclamab... sbaglio? hai per caso qualche consiglio...
grazie
Arsenico
____________________________
"Foya y beve, que la vida es breve!"
Anonimo certamente contento

Offline arsenico

  • Nuovo Iscritto
  • *
  • 13
  • Sesso: Maschio
Re: Problemi con modem Dlink DSL-300T
« Risposta #83 il: 11 Settembre 2005, 15:57 »
@ marven
ps. non ho provato a fare reset del modem... puo' essere una buona idea?
Arsenico
____________________________
"Foya y beve, que la vida es breve!"
Anonimo certamente contento

Offline theone

  • Nuovo Iscritto
  • *
  • 44
Re: Problemi con modem Dlink DSL-300T
« Risposta #84 il: 11 Settembre 2005, 15:58 »
Citazione
Si ma Ciclamab l'aveva gia' inserito in env
no perchè l'env che ho postato l'ho preso io da ftp manualmente loggato a 192.168.0.1 prima di usare ciclamab e subito dopo aver sostituito adam2.
credo di poter riassumere così:
-la sostituzione di mtd2 alias adam2 in presenza di una mtd3 non 'zappata',e contenente ancora l'env, non comporta variazioni dell'indirizzo my_ipaddress,quindi di norma (anche se un solo esperimento non dovrebbe costituire la regola) col Ciclamab si può provare per prima cosa con il solito indirizzo.

Citazione
L'idea e' questa: poiche' hai messo sul modem (con flash intel) il kernel di Osvi 1.1, il modem non fa il boot.
La soluzione e' semplice: va eseguito in RAM il kernel di prima senza memorizzarlo sulla flash, il modem dovrebbe avviarsi correttamente perche' hai ancora il filesytem sulla flashrom.
Geniale come sempre, dai skylab che dovrebbe funzionare!

Offline arsenico

  • Nuovo Iscritto
  • *
  • 13
  • Sesso: Maschio
Re: Problemi con modem Dlink DSL-300T
« Risposta #85 il: 11 Settembre 2005, 16:02 »
@ marven, tutti
risolto! ho spento il router staccando anche alimentazione per 5 minuti, uscito da ciclamab e rientrato, rifatto selezione file firmware alpha1, riconnesso router ed avviato aggiornamento come da istruzione ciclamab... tutto e' partito e concluso in maniera corretta! :)
ora passo alla configurazione del router...
aggiornamenti a breve! Grazie marven, per ora! ;)
Arsenico
____________________________
"Foya y beve, que la vida es breve!"
Anonimo certamente contento

Offline skylab2001

  • Nuovo Iscritto
  • *
  • 15
Re: Problemi con modem Dlink DSL-300T
« Risposta #86 il: 11 Settembre 2005, 16:35 »
Ho provato il tuo prezioso suggerimento, pero' ancora non si accendono le altre luci, comunque posto il log dei comandi ftp

220 ADAM2 FTP Server ready.
Utente (192.168.1.1:(none)): adam2
331 Password required for adam2.
Password:
230 User adam2 successfully logged in.
ftp> bin
200 Type set to I.
ftp> quote MEDIA SDRAM
200 Media set to SDRAM.
ftp> put krn "krn mtd1"
200 Port command successful.
150 Opening BINARY mode data connection for file transfer.
226 Transfer complete.
ftp: 458760 byte inviati in 0,52secondi 890,80Kbyte/sec)

Posto gli mtd, ricavati subito dopo, con i comandi quote GETENV mtd0,,,ecc, e pure il my_ipaddress:
mtd0                  0x900a0000,0x901f0000
mtd1                  0x90010000,0x900a0000
mtd2                  0x90000000,0x90010000
mtd3                  0x901f0000,0x90200000
my_ipaddress          192.168.1.1
Prima di dare i comandi ftp suggeriti, avevo:
IP = 192.168.1.2
gateway = 192.168.1.1.
Non li ho cambiati.
Il kernel che ho caricato l'ho preso da ftp.flink.it, DLinkEU_DSL-300T_ZIPB_kernel_V1.00B02T02.EU.20040618.
L'ho messo in c:\documents ands settings\mioaccount (il comando lcd, mi da proprio quella cartella), ho sempre installato Apache da qualche giorno.

@skylab2001
Ho buone notizie!
L'idea e' questa: poiche' hai messo sul modem (con flash intel) il kernel di Osvi 1.1, il modem non fa il boot.
La soluzione e' semplice: va eseguito in RAM il kernel di prima senza memorizzarlo sulla flash, il modem dovrebbe avviarsi correttamente perche' hai ancora il filesyten sulla flashrom.
Recupera il kernel che avevi prima di fare il casino, chiamiamolo kernel, e lo metti nella cartella del prompt dei comandi, avvii il prompt dei comandi e scrivi il comando (senza dare invio)
ftp indirizzo_di_adam2 (in genere 192.168.0.1)
accendi il modem conti fino a 2 e dai invio
inserisci username/password = adam2
dai questi comandi:

bin
quote MEDIA SDRAM
put kernel

dopo qualche secondo dovresti vedere il led ethernet accendersi.
Allora vai in impostazioni di rete e cambi le impostazioni cosi':

IP = 192.168.1.2
gateway = 192.168.1.1

ora avvia il browser e accedi alla config web (http://192.168.1.1) per avere conferma che il modem si e' avviato.
A questo punto puoi accedere via telnet (telnet 192.168.1.1) al modem e sostituirti la versione bacata di adam2... ;)

PS (in particolare @osvi & submax)
L'idea iniziale era quella di eseguire una seconda copia di adam2 (quella per intel), purtroppo il binario di adam2 non e' nel formato "ADAM2 MIPS LE" come e' invece il kernel e non si esegue ma da' errore. Sarebbe molto interessante avere un adam2 in formato MIPS LE perche' cosi' anche chi ha sputtanato sia kernel sia filesystem potrebbe rimettere fs e kernel.
Qui: http://www.seattlewireless.net/index.cgi/DlinkDslG604t#head-b9044750423201e991b962847981f98dd9693647
si fa riferimento a come trasformare un'applicazione in formato MIPS LE.

Offline arsenico

  • Nuovo Iscritto
  • *
  • 13
  • Sesso: Maschio
Re: Problemi con modem Dlink DSL-300T
« Risposta #87 il: 11 Settembre 2005, 16:50 »
@ marven, tutti
benone! ora ho un 500t! configurazione tutto ok ma ancora non riesco a navigare con Libero a consumo!!! :( La portante adsl e' rilevata, il router configurato come server dhcp, configurato dns1 e 2 di libero sul router, configurato mio pc per ricevere ip e dns da dhcp ma... ancora nulla!
Dal log di sistema ricavo il seguente...
Aug  9 12:01:03> Valid Configuration Tree
Aug  9 12:01:15> Firewall NAT service started
Aug  9 12:01:00> Bridge Created: br0
Aug  9 12:01:00> Bridge Interface Added: eth0
Aug  9 12:01:01> pppd 2.4.1 started by root, uid 0
Aug  9 12:01:01> WAN IP address 10.64.64.64
Aug  9 12:01:01> WAN gateway 10.112.112.112
Aug  9 12:01:05> DSL Carrier is training
Aug  9 12:01:15> DSL Carrier is up
Aug  9 12:01:21> pppd 2.4.1 started by root, uid 0
Aug  9 12:01:21> WAN IP address 10.64.64.64
Aug  9 12:01:21> WAN gateway 10.112.112.112

Ho scoperto che:
1) automaticamente il wan gateway viene settato a 10.112.112.112 e non si riesce a modificare questo indirizzo, e' giusto cosi'?
2) nonostante abbia impostato ora e data, salvato e riavviato il router non conserva le info
3) ho sempre quel fatidico "WAN IP ADDRESS 10.64.64.64 che avevo anche con il 302t@300t! Se sento assistenza libero adsl che tipo di controlli devo far eseguire?
4) la portante e' rilevata ma la connessione non viene stabilita

5) forse e' meglio se per questo tipo di post apro un nuovo thread? :)

grazie e scusate il pressing, ma ho tre pc da aggiornare ed una rete da configurare per uscire internet con sto apparecchietto che sembra magggico ma mi sta veramente facendo impazzire! :(
Arsenico
____________________________
"Foya y beve, que la vida es breve!"
Anonimo certamente contento

Offline theone

  • Nuovo Iscritto
  • *
  • 44
Re: Problemi con modem Dlink DSL-300T
« Risposta #88 il: 11 Settembre 2005, 17:17 »
@skylab2001
Citazione
ftp> put krn "krn mtd1"
che hai dato tu non mi sembra la stessa cosa di
Citazione
put kernel
che ti ha scritto marven
quel comando va bene se scrivi sulla flash,in cui devi indicare la partizione mtd1, ma sulla ram carichi in memoria operativa, per come hai scritto tu credo che il kernel possa non essere riconosciuto come tale e quindi non eseguito
fin che aspetti marven riprova e scrivi esattamente quello che ti ha postato e per sicurezza rinomina anche il file in kernel

Offline marven

  • VIP
  • *****
  • 3882
Re: Problemi con modem Dlink DSL-300T
« Risposta #89 il: 11 Settembre 2005, 17:37 »
@skylab2001
Come giustamente osservato da theone, stai sbagliando i comandi. Rileleggiti attentamente il mio post, i comandi sono:

bin
quote MEDIA SDRAM
put kernel

non devi inviare il kernel sulla flashrom ma sulla RAM in cui viene eseguito immediatamente.
Vai che lo resusciti!  ;)